	This drove me mad for ages, until I finally broke down and started tinkering 
with the Settings.  (I don't know if this is the best way to fix this, but I 
figure that when an ISP sends certificates with broken authority info, which 
apparently is ignored by all those Windoze mail clients, it must be more or 
less okay...)
	In the Scurity & Privacy Settings, S/MIME Validation tab, I unchecked "Do not 
check certificate policies" and "Never consult a CRL", and now kMail doesn't 
gripe about this any more.
